HyLife CEO Retires and Passes Torch to Seasoned Successor

STEINBACH, Manitoba, January 5, 2024 –

HyLife, a leading global food company, announced today the retirement of its President and CEO, Grant Lazaruk, as of February 29, 2024.

Grant’s contributions have been invaluable, and he leaves a legacy of community partnerships. He has been an integral part of HyLife, joining the company in 1997. As CEO since 2010, Grant guided HyLife through both prosperous and challenging times, ensuring its continued growth and resilience.

“We have a solid leadership team at HyLife. I feel the timing is right for me to transition and focus more on community-minded initiatives, such as the Southeast Event Centre in Steinbach, Manitoba. I want to continue to give back where I can, to support my neighbours and the place I call home. I am also looking forward to spending more time with my family and grandchildren,” shared Lazaruk, reflecting on his upcoming retirement.

HyLife is pleased to announce that Karan Sangfai, currently serving as HyLife’s Chief Strategic Officer, will officially step into the position of President and CEO, on March 1, 2024. Since 2022, Karan has been a major part of the leadership team and has immersed himself in the Steinbach community over the past two years. He is a seasoned global leader who harbors a deep understanding of the business and embodies company values.

“I am honored to take on this role. It is a privilege to lead a company with such a strong reputation. On behalf of the shareholders, I would like to thank Grant for his many years of service to HyLife,” shared Sangfai. “Grant has not only built a great company, but a great team with a collaborative culture. Our industry has recently faced challenges, but HyLife is strong and well-positioned. I look forward to leading our company to new successes, carrying on our traditions and unwavering partnerships in the communities where we live and work.”

About HyLife:
HyLife is a fully integrated producer of premium pork. Founded in 1994 in Southeast, Manitoba, the company operates feed, barn, fleet, and pork plant facilities in Canada. HyLife has 2,500 employees and produces 3.4 million hogs annually.
